74 /* What versions of BSD we are compatible with. */
75 #define BSD 199306 /* System version (year & month). */
76 #define BSD4_3 1
77 #define BSD4_4 1
79 #define GNU 1994100 /* GNU version (year, month, and release). */
82 /* BSD names for some <limits.h> values. We do not define the BSD names
83 for the values which are not statically limited, such as NOFILE. */
85 #define NBBY CHAR_BIT
86 #define NGROUPS NGROUPS_MAX
87 #define MAXSYMLINKS SYMLOOP_MAX
88 #define CANBSIZ MAX_CANON /* XXX ? */
90 /* ARG_MAX is unlimited, but we define NCARGS for BSD programs that want to
91 compare against some fixed limit. */
92 #define NCARGS INT_MAX
94 /* There is nothing quite equivalent in GNU to Unix "mounts", but there is
95 no limit on the number of simultaneously attached filesystems. */
96 #define NMOUNT INT_MAX
99 /* Magical constants. */
100 #define NOGROUP 65535 /* Marker for empty group set member. */
101 #define NODEV ((dev_t) -1) /* Non-existent device. */
104 /* Bit map related macros. */
105 #define setbit(a,i) ((a)[(i)/NBBY] |= 1<<((i)%NBBY))
106 #define clrbit(a,i) ((a)[(i)/NBBY] &= ~(1<<((i)%NBBY)))
107 #define isset(a,i) ((a)[(i)/NBBY] & (1<<((i)%NBBY)))
108 #define isclr(a,i) (((a)[(i)/NBBY] & (1<<((i)%NBBY))) == 0)
110 /* Macros for counting and rounding. */
111 #ifndef howmany
112 # define howmany(x, y) (((x)+((y)-1))/(y))
113 #endif
114 #define roundup(x, y) ((((x)+((y)-1))/(y))*(y))
115 #define powerof2(x) ((((x)-1)&(x))==0)
117 /* Macros for min/max. */
118 #define MIN(a,b) (((a)<(b))?(a):(b))
119 #define MAX(a,b) (((a)>(b))?(a):(b))
122 /* Scale factor for scaled integers used to count %cpu time and load avgs.
124 The number of CPU `tick's that map to a unique `%age' can be expressed
125 by the formula (1 / (2 ^ (FSHIFT - 11))). The maximum load average that
126 can be calculated (assuming 32 bits) can be closely approximated using
127 the formula (2 ^ (2 * (16 - FSHIFT))) for (FSHIFT < 15). */
129 #define FSHIFT 11 /* Bits to right of fixed binary point. */
130 #define FSCALE (1<<FSHIFT)
